The Trump team said the meeting will be “on the subject of vaccines and immunizations.”
Kennedy, a longtime environmental activist and radio host, gained notoriety after a 2014 book called Thimerosal: Let the Science Speak, in which he argued that the mercury-containing compound, used as a preservative in flu vaccines, was linked to autism.
“There is no link between vaccines and autism,” the Centers for Disease Control (CDC) clearly states, echoing findings about the lack of a connection between vaccines and autism made repeatedly by major scientific and medical organizations worldwide.
“If vaccines become a political identity issue like climate change, then it’s not good for public health,” Saad Omer, associate professor of global health, epidemiology, and pediatrics at Emory University, told BuzzFeed News about public response to Trump’s meeting.
